Kelvin Fletcher left his wife Liz in fits of laughter during the latest episode of Fletcher’s Family Farm, thanks to a hilariously unexpected idea for their next big project.
In the new ITV episode, the former Emmerdale actor suggested turning their rural adventures into a sing-along feature. “You know what we could actually do?” Kelvin asked Liz with a grin. “We could create a farm musical.”
Liz immediately burst out laughing, before falling to her knees in hysterics as her husband tried to defend the idea. “I’m serious!” he insisted, to which Liz, still wiping tears from her eyes, asked: “Can you sing?”

Without missing a beat, Kelvin replied, “No,” before chuckling and adding, “That bit I won’t be in.” Trying to keep a straight face, he continued, “It could almost be our story. Two actors — ”
But he didn’t get far before Liz collapsed onto the floor laughing, spilling her tea in the process. “What? Why’d you just spill your tea?” Kelvin laughed. “It could be our story — two actors decide to get a farm.”
Still gasping for air between giggles, Liz managed to reply: “Kelvin, we’ve got enough to do, we’re not creating a farm panto!” Refusing to let it go, Kelvin shot back: “No, it’s not a pantomime, it’s a musical! We could get someone in to act it. Babe, do you not think that could be a good idea?”
Liz, still smiling, gave in while gently reminding him: “It is, but just one step at a time, okay? Let’s get through the wedding.” “The farm musical!” Kelvin declared proudly, refusing to back down.
The light-hearted moment provided a welcome bit of laughter for the couple, who have faced a challenging year. In the first episode of the new series of Fletcher’s Family Farm, Kelvin and Liz revealed that a devastating fire had destroyed their 200-year-old Cheshire farmhouse while they were away on holiday.
The blaze, which broke out late last year, left the property uninhabitable. “Our farmhouse has been standing for over 200 years,” Kelvin explained in a voiceover. “But sadly, at the end of last year, we had a setback that cost us our home.”
He revealed that their neighbour had to break the sad news to them, saying: “We were away on holiday, and got a call from our neighbour, Jilly. It was just kind of the stuff of nightmares.
“She was just in panic, and the fire was kind of roaring then. So obviously, the fire brigade was called, and it was just surreal, because obviously, we were away in another country, and there’s nothing we could do.
“I’ve never experienced anything like that before, really. So the fire brigade arrived within eight minutes of receiving the call, but by then, the fire had already been burning for several hours. The smoke damage has affected the whole farmhouse, which means we can’t live in any part of it.”
“It is gutting, isn’t it?” Liz said tearfully as they surveyed the wreckage. Despite their devastation, the couple and their four young children have continued to run their family farm while temporarily living in a nearby rental.
Now in its third series, Fletcher’s Family Farm follows the couple’s journey as they juggle family life and a growing number of animals. In recent episodes, the pair welcomed a handsome new cockerel to their flock and discovered that one of their cows is pregnant — while another sadly miscarried.
